A 19-year-old man on Thursday night committed suicide in Kitwii village, Kangundo, Machakos County.
The man's body was found dangling from the roof of his liquor shop.
David Muli, Kiiwtii location chief confirmed the saddening incident on phone.
He said that no one knows why the young man decided to take his life.
"At home, his people waited for him to close his wines and spirits shop and come home to no avail. At around 10 am on Friday morning, his body was discovered in his shop," said Chief Muli.
"He had locked the door from inside so it had to be broken for access, "he added.
Muli said that there are high chances the young man had been troubled for him to choose to commit suicide.
He asked parents to engage their children once in a while to break the wall between them.
"Parents should make themselves available and accessible so that their children can approach them in case they are burdened by issues, "he said.
The body of the young man was taken to Kangundo hospital mortuary.
